Ebike Cafe @ Deheers raises £1,000 for local PTA through charitable partnership

The Ebike Cafe @ Deheers has raised £1,000 for the All Saints CE Academy Parents Teacher Association. The money was raised from 10p donations for each cup of coffee sold at the Weymouth business since December. First Eurobike in Frankfurt sees 33,780 trade visitors

The first edition of Eurobike at the new Frankfurt location “exceeded expectations”, said organisers, with 33,780 trade visitors attending over the five days of the trade fair, and 27,370 bicycle enthusiasts visiting at the weekend.
